The NFL week 15 picks 2010 on the Pro football betting season are out on the Detroit Lions vs the Tampa Bay Buccaneers Sunday afternoon football match-up. This Sunday the Detroit Lions head to Raymond James Stadium as a 6 1/2 point underdog to battle the Tampa Bay Buccaneers.

The Detroit Lions offense vs the Tampa Bay Buccaneers defense is pretty evenly matched. The Lions are17th in both yards and points, while the Buccaneers are 16th in yards allowed and 13th in points allowed. the Buccaneers give up a lot of rushing yards, 27th in rushing defense, but the Lions are not that good in the running game either, 27th in rushing offense. The Lions have to run the ball successfully in order to set up the passing game because the Buccaneers are 11th in passing defense. Although the Buccaneers don't get a lot of sacks and they don't get too many turnovers. The Lions have been running the ball well as of late, so I will give the slight advantage to the Lions because they are now not just a passing team, which makes this team more dangerous. It also helps that they have arguably the best receiver in the game, Calvin Johnson. The NFL week 15 picks 2010 advantage goes to the Lions.

The Tampa Bay Buccaneers offense vs the Detroit Lions defense is similar. The Buccaneers are 21st in yards and 22nd in points, while the Lions are 19th in yards allowed and 21st in points allowed. The Lions aren't good against the run, 22nd in rushing defense, which bodes well with this 11th ranked rushing offense. Expect a big day for the Buccaneers running backs. A good matchup to see is the offensive line against the defensive line. The Buccaneers don't give up a lot of sacks, 8th in sacks allowed, while the Lions are 6th in getting sacks. Everything in this matchup is pretty much even besides for the running game. Because of that, I'm going to give the NFL picks advantage to the Buccaneers.

The special teams are also pretty even. The Lions are 1st in kickoff return average and 5th in punt return average, while the Buccaneers are 13th in kickoff return average but 31st in punt return average. The Lions are 7th in kickoff return average allowed but 27th in punt return average allowed, while the Buccaneers are 9th in kickoff return average allowed and 8th in punt return average allowed. It's tough to find an advantage in this one, so you just have to look at the individuals. The special team's returner for the Lions is Stefan Logan, who is becoming one of the dangerous returners in the game. The Buccaneers don't have that dangerous returner, so because of this, I will give the NFL week 15 picks 2010 advantage to the Lions.



Both teams have two up and coming coaches. The Lions have head coach Jim Schwartz, who is a defensive minded coach that has this defense playing with passion. The offensive coordinator, Scott Linehan, has this offense playing well. The problem with this team is finishing games. The Buccaneers have a young coach in Raheem Morris, who has this team motivated. I guess a young coach and young players is a very good match. What makes them different than the Lions is that they are finishing games, and I believe it's because of the coaching staff keeping the team together. Advantage goes to the Buccaneers.

My NFL week 15 picks 2010 on the Detroit Lions vs the Tampa Bay Buccaneers Sunday afternoon football game is out. The Buccaneers are going to do what they do best, and that's run the ball. The running game will help this passing game that is maturing every week. If the Lions continue to run the ball like they have been doing lately, they will keep this close, and possibly win this game. I just think that since they are on the road, they will make some kind of big mistake that will cost them. The Buccaneers will win this one, but I do believe that the Lions keep this close, 23-20.
